#!/usr/bin/env python3
|
|
"""Export Bitcoin active-chain headers as newline-delimited JSON.
|
|
|
|
This exporter is designed for pruned Bitcoin Core nodes. A pruned node cannot
|
|
serve every historical block body, but it can still expose active-chain header
|
|
metadata through the block index. That makes this lane useful for pattern
|
|
studies from genesis to the current validated height without claiming full
|
|
historical block-body coverage.
|
|
"""
